What substance is the Fahrenheit scale based on?

The Fahrenheit scale is based on the freezing point and boiling point of water. Specifically, the Fahrenheit scale uses 32°F as the freezing point of water and 212°F as the boiling point of water under standard atmospheric pressure.

Why it is necessary to raise the temperature of some fuel oils?

Some fuel oils are too viscous to flow easily to the burner unless heated first.

The bunker grade fuel oil used in many ships is close to the viscosity of warm sticky asphalt when at room temperature and is usually heated to several hundred Fahrenheit to get it to flow and then it is aerosolized in the burner with a jet of live steam.

What will be state of sodium chloride at 100 degrees celsius?

At 100 degrees Celsius, sodium chloride will still exist as a solid. It will not melt until it reaches its melting point of 801 degrees Celsius.

How many joules of heat required to raise the temperature of 25 grams of h2o from 21 degrees Celsius to 35.5 degrees?

The specific heat capacity of water is 4.184 J/g°C. The change in temperature is 35.5°C - 21°C = 14.5°C. Using the formula Q = mcΔT, where Q is the heat energy, m is the mass, c is the specific heat capacity, and ΔT is the change in temperature, you can calculate that the heat required is approximately 1554.7 joules.

How does change in temperature in degree Celsius relate to change in temperature in degree kelvin?

A change in temperature in degrees Celsius is equivalent to the same change in temperature in Kelvin, as both scales have the same size for a degree. The only difference is that the Kelvin scale starts at absolute zero (0 K), while Celsius starts at the freezing point of water (0°C).

15 degrees Celsius in Fahrenheit?

Conversion from Celsius to Fahrenheit is done in three steps:

1. Multiply value in degrees Celsius by 9.

2. Divide result of step 1 by 5.

3. Add 32 to result of step 2.

Conversion formula: [°F] = [°C] * 9 / 5 + 32 = 15 * 9 / 5 + 32 = 59 °F

Why does boiling water temperature remain constant at 100 degree Celsius till all the water vaporized?

The boiling point of water is the temperature at which the vapor pressure of water is equal to the atmospheric pressure. As long as there is liquid water present, the temperature will remain at the boiling point (100 degrees Celsius at sea level), because the energy is being used to convert the liquid water into vapor rather than increasing the temperature.
